How can I obtain a Certificate of No Vehicle Debt in Peru?

To obtain a Certificate of No Vehicle Debt in Peru, you must request it at a SUNARP office. You must provide accurate vehicle information, such as its license plate number, chassis number or other identifying information. The certificate is issued once the corresponding records are verified and it is confirmed that the vehicle has no outstanding debts.

What is the procedure to request a permit for the exploitation of natural resources in El Salvador?

The procedure to request a permit for the exploitation of natural resources in El Salvador involves submitting an application to the Ministry of Environment and Natural Resources. You must provide detailed information about the exploitation you wish to carry out, comply with the established environmental requirements and pay the corresponding fees.

How is de facto custody regulated in Argentina?

De facto custody in Argentina refers to the situation in which a person assumes the responsibility of caring for and raising a minor without having legal custody. Although it does not grant formal legal rights, it may be considered by courts when making custody decisions in cases of conflict.
